Specifications

Weapon type:

Submachine gun

Weight:

3.5 kg (7.7 lbs)

Calibre:

9x19mm Parabellum

Effective range:

200 m (219 yd)

Rate of fire:

600 rounds per minute

Designed:

1948-1950

Designer:

Uziel Gal

Manufacturer:

Israel Military Industries (IMI)

Number produced:

Over 10 million units across all variants

Action:

Blowback, open bolt

In service:

1954-present

Muzzle velocity:

400 m/s (1,312 ft/s)

Bullets:

124 grain NATO-spec FMJ, also available in subsonic variant for suppressed use

Capacity:

25 or 32-round detachable box magazine

The IMI Uzi is one of the world's most recognisable submachine guns, famed for its compact design and reliability in harsh conditions. Its ingenious design places the magazine within the pistol grip, creating a shorter, more balanced weapon that's surprisingly easy to control.
